Andreas Halvorsen is the founder of Viking Global Investors, another prominent firm with roots in Julian Robertson’s Tiger Management. Viking is known for fundamental long/short equity investing and a large, research-intensive platform. Its public filings are widely monitored for institutional-quality growth and cyclical equity ideas.

Andreas Halvorsen's Q3 2014 Portfolio in Review

As of Q3 2014, Andreas Halvorsen held 86 positions worth $24.9B, up 8.7% from $22.9B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 43% of the portfolio.

Andreas Halvorsen deployed $1.69B of net new capital in Q3 2014, opening 24 new positions and adding to 19 existing holdings. Its largest new stake was Alibaba: 11,387,526 shares worth $1.01B.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Healthcare at 33% of assets, down from 34%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Consumer Discretionary.

On the sell side, the largest reduction was Capital One, an estimated $719M trimmed.
